1. Introduction to Direct Thrust Rods
In the manufacturing sector, **overall direct thrust rods** play a pivotal role in various machinery, particularly in metalworking and processing equipment. These rods are essential components used to transfer force and motion in systems where precise alignment and stability are necessary. Understanding their function and application is crucial for manufacturers looking to optimize their operations.
2. Importance of Selecting the Right Thrust Rod
Choosing the appropriate thrust rod significantly impacts the performance and longevity of your machinery. The wrong selection can lead to mechanical failures, inefficiencies, and increased operational costs. Therefore, we must approach the selection process with careful consideration of the specific application, load requirements, and environmental factors.
3. Types of Direct Thrust Rods
To make an informed decision, we need to explore the various types of **direct thrust rods** available in the market. Each type offers unique benefits suited for different applications.
3.1 Solid Thrust Rods
Solid thrust rods are characterized by their robust construction, providing high load-bearing capabilities. They are ideal for applications that demand extreme strength and stability. These rods can efficiently handle significant thrust loads without deforming, making them suitable for heavy-duty machinery.
3.2 Hollow Thrust Rods
Hollow thrust rods, although lighter than solid rods, still offer substantial strength. Their design allows for easier handling and installation, making them a preferred choice for applications where weight reduction is necessary. Additionally, hollow rods can help improve the overall efficiency of machinery due to reduced inertia.
3.3 Composite Thrust Rods
Composite thrust rods blend various materials to achieve specific performance characteristics. These rods are designed to withstand harsh environments and provide resistance to wear and corrosion. By utilizing advanced materials, composite thrust rods can deliver enhanced performance while minimizing weight.
4. Materials Used in Manufacturing Thrust Rods
The material selection for thrust rods is crucial, as it directly influences their performance, durability, and cost-effectiveness. Here, we will discuss the most common materials used in thrust rod manufacturing.
4.1 Steel
Steel is the most widely used material for manufacturing direct thrust rods. Its high tensile strength and excellent durability make it ideal for heavy-duty applications. Furthermore, steel rods can be heat-treated to enhance their hardness and resistance to wear, ensuring a longer service life.
4.2 Aluminum
Aluminum thrust rods offer a lightweight alternative to steel without compromising strength. These rods are corrosion-resistant, making them suitable for applications involving exposure to moisture or chemicals. Aluminum is particularly advantageous in industries where weight is a concern, such as aerospace and automotive manufacturing.
4.3 Composite Materials
Composite materials are increasingly gaining popularity due to their unique properties. They offer high strength-to-weight ratios, excellent fatigue resistance, and improved performance in challenging environments. Thrust rods manufactured from composites can provide manufacturers with longevity and reliability.
5. Performance Factors to Consider
When selecting the right overall direct thrust rod, several performance factors must be evaluated to ensure optimal functionality.
5.1 Load Capacity
Understanding the **load capacity** of the thrust rod is essential for safe and efficient operation. The chosen rod must be able to withstand the maximum load it will encounter without experiencing fatigue or failure. Manufacturers should always consult load charts and specifications provided by the manufacturer.
5.2 Durability
Durability is a critical aspect to consider, especially in demanding manufacturing environments. Direct thrust rods should be able to resist wear and tear while maintaining structural integrity over time. Selecting rods made from high-quality materials will enhance their durability.
5.3 Operational Efficiency
Operational efficiency is directly linked to the performance of the thrust rod. A well-chosen thrust rod can enhance machinery efficiency, leading to reduced energy consumption and improved productivity. It's vital to consider how the thrust rod fits into the overall machinery system to maximize efficiency.
6. Installation Guidelines for Thrust Rods
Proper installation of direct thrust rods is crucial for their performance and longevity. Here are some guidelines to follow:
1. **Check Alignment**: Ensure that the thrust rod is correctly aligned with the connecting components to avoid unnecessary stress.
2. **Use the Right Tools**: Utilize appropriate tools for installation to prevent damage to the rod and connecting parts.
3. **Follow Manufacturer Instructions**: Always adhere to the manufacturer's guidelines for installation to ensure proper function and warranty compliance.
4. **Tighten Fasteners**: Ensure that all fasteners are securely tightened to prevent loosening over time, which can lead to operational malfunctions.
7. Maintenance and Care of Thrust Rods
Regular maintenance is vital for extending the lifespan of thrust rods. Here are some effective maintenance practices:
- **Routine Inspections**: Conduct regular inspections to identify any signs of wear, corrosion, or misalignment. Early detection can prevent significant issues.
- **Lubrication**: Ensure that thrust rods are adequately lubricated to minimize friction and wear. Use the recommended lubricant for the specific application.
- **Cleaning**: Keep thrust rods clean to prevent debris accumulation, which can affect performance. Use appropriate cleaning agents that do not damage the rod material.
- **Document Maintenance**: Maintain a log of inspections and maintenance activities to track performance and identify patterns over time.
8. Frequently Asked Questions
What is a thrust rod, and what does it do?
A thrust rod is a mechanical component designed to transfer force and motion in machinery. It helps maintain the alignment and stability of moving parts, ensuring efficient operation.
How do I determine the correct load capacity for my thrust rod?
To determine the correct load capacity, consult the manufacturer's specifications and load charts. Consider the maximum thrust the rod will encounter during operation.
What materials are best for manufacturing thrust rods?
Common materials include steel for heavy-duty applications, aluminum for lightweight needs, and composite materials for specialized environments.
How often should I inspect my thrust rods?
Routine inspections should be conducted regularly, typically every few months, depending on the operating conditions and usage frequency.
Can I replace a solid thrust rod with a hollow one?
While it may be possible, ensure that the hollow thrust rod can handle the same load capacity and performance specifications as the solid one before making the switch.
